Jagan Mohan Reddy Will Soon Engage with the Public, Says Peddireddi
Former minister Peddireddi Ramachandra Reddy has called on all YSR Congress Party (YSRCP) leaders and workers to actively contribute to strengthening the party. He emphasized the need to move forward collectively with people from all sections of society. Assuring supporters that there is no need to worry about the party’s future, he urged them not to be disheartened by being in the opposition. He pointed out that YSRCP had secured 46% of the vote share and asserted that party leader Y.S. Jagan Mohan Reddy would soon reach out to the public.
Peddireddi Ramachandra Reddy advised party members to fight for public issues and alleged that the coalition government was deceiving people by failing to fulfill its promises. He credited Jagan Mohan Reddy for continuing welfare schemes even during the COVID-19 pandemic, despite severe financial difficulties over two years. He praised Jagan Mohan Reddy for keeping his commitments and contrasted this with TDP leaders N. Chandrababu Naidu and Nara Lokesh, whom he accused of remaining confined to their Hyderabad residence during the pandemic.
He further stated that the public is prepared to defeat the coalition government in any upcoming elections. He urged party cadres to continue their struggle on behalf of the people and work towards bringing Jagan Mohan Reddy back as the Chief Minister.
